Devnimori Relics of Lord Buddha

Prelims Cracker
  • Context (PIB): India is exhibiting the sacred Devnimori Relics of Lord Buddha in Sri Lanka at Gangaramaya Temple from 4–10 February 2026 as part of cultural diplomacy outreach.

About Devnimori Relics of Lord Buddha

  • Origin Site: The relics were discovered at the Devnimori archaeological site near Shamlaji in Gujarat’s Aravalli district, an important ancient Buddhist centre.
  • Excavation History: The site was first scientifically explored in 1957 by Prof. S. N. Chowdhry.
  • Historical Significance: The findings indicate the strong presence and spread of Buddhism in western India during the early Common Era.
  • Spiritual Value: The relics symbolise Lord Buddha’s teachings of peace, compassion and harmony.

Key Archaeological Discoveries at Devnimori

  • Relic Casket: A carefully crafted stone casket made of green schist was discovered inside the Devnimori Stupa at around 24 feet from the base level.
  • Sacred Inscription: The casket carries inscriptions in Brahmi script and Sanskrit reading “Dashabala Sharira Nilaya”, signifying the abode of Lord Buddha’s bodily relics.
  • Copper Container: The copper box featured a flat base and a slip-on lid fitted onto a rim ledge, ensuring safe preservation of sacred deposits.
  • Inner Offerings: Inside the container were silk cloth fragments, holy ashes, black clay covering and a gold-coated silver-copper bottle.
  • Amphora Bottle: The miniature gold-coated bottle had a cylindrical body, narrow neck and screw-type lid, resembling ancient amphora-style vessels.
  • Desiccator Storage: The relics are now preserved in an air-tight glass desiccator to prevent moisture exposure and material deterioration.
